projects
/
pve-access-control.git
/ search
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
shortlog
|
log
|
commit
|
commitdiff
|
tree
first ⋅ prev ⋅
next
d/rules: fix dh_missing override
2021-05-09
Thomas Lamprecht
d/rules: fix dh_missing override
Signed-off-by:
Thomas Lamprecht
<t.lamprecht@proxmox.com>
commit
|
commitdiff
|
tree
2021-04-24
Thomas Lamprecht
bump version to 6.4-1
Signed-off-by:
Thomas Lamprecht
<t.lamprecht@proxmox.com>
commit
|
commitdiff
|
tree
2021-04-22
Dylan Whyte
resource pools: add resource pool cli commands
commit
|
commitdiff
|
tree
2021-04-20
Lorenz Stechauner
fix typo in oathkeygen: randon -> random
commit
|
commitdiff
|
tree
2021-04-19
Thomas Lamprecht
acl: check path: further resdtrict VMID values
Signed-off-by:
Thomas Lamprecht
<t.lamprecht@proxmox.com>
commit
|
commitdiff
|
tree
2021-04-19
Thomas Lamprecht
acl: check path: spell param out
Signed-off-by:
Thomas Lamprecht
<t.lamprecht@proxmox.com>
commit
|
commitdiff
|
tree
2021-04-19
Lorenz Stechauner
fix #1500: permission path syntax check for access...
commit
|
commitdiff
|
tree
2020-11-20
Wolfgang Bumiller
fix #1670: change PAM service name to project specific...
commit
|
commitdiff
|
tree
2020-09-29
Thomas Lamprecht
bump version to 6.1-3
Signed-off-by:
Thomas Lamprecht
<t.lamprecht@proxmox.com>
commit
|
commitdiff
|
tree
2020-09-29
Thomas Lamprecht
api/users: catch existing user also on case insensitive...
Signed-off-by:
Thomas Lamprecht
<t.lamprecht@proxmox.com>
commit
|
commitdiff
|
tree
2020-09-29
Thomas Lamprecht
api/users: indentation cleanup
Signed-off-by:
Thomas Lamprecht
<t.lamprecht@proxmox.com>
commit
|
commitdiff
|
tree
2020-09-29
Wolfgang Link
fix #2947 login name for the LDAP/AD realm can be case...
commit
|
commitdiff
|
tree
2020-07-04
Thomas Lamprecht
partially fix #2825: authkey: rotate if it was generated...
Signed-off-by:
Thomas Lamprecht
<t.lamprecht@proxmox.com>
commit
|
commitdiff
|
tree
2020-07-03
Thomas Lamprecht
authkey: use variable instead of hard coded grace period...
Signed-off-by:
Thomas Lamprecht
<t.lamprecht@proxmox.com>
commit
|
commitdiff
|
tree
2020-06-30
Thomas Lamprecht
bump version to 6.1-2
Signed-off-by:
Thomas Lamprecht
<t.lamprecht@proxmox.com>
commit
|
commitdiff
|
tree
2020-06-26
Mira Limbeck
introduce VM.Config.Cloudinit permission
commit
|
commitdiff
|
tree
2020-06-15
Alexandre Derumier
api2: AccessControl: add sdn permissions.modify
commit
|
commitdiff
|
tree
2020-06-09
Thomas Lamprecht
comput coarse UI permissions: also check SDN ones
Signed-off-by:
Thomas Lamprecht
<t.lamprecht@proxmox.com>
commit
|
commitdiff
|
tree
2020-05-08
Thomas Lamprecht
bump version to 6.1-1
Signed-off-by:
Thomas Lamprecht
<t.lamprecht@proxmox.com>
commit
|
commitdiff
|
tree
2020-05-08
Dominik Csapak
LDAP: skip anonymous bind when clientcert/key is given
commit
|
commitdiff
|
tree
2020-05-08
Thomas Lamprecht
ldap_delete_credentials: don't complain if already...
Signed-off-by:
Thomas Lamprecht
<t.lamprecht@proxmox.com>
commit
|
commitdiff
|
tree
2020-05-06
Tim Marx
whitespace cleanup
commit
|
commitdiff
|
tree
2020-05-03
Thomas Lamprecht
pveum: add 'tfa delete' subcommand for deleting user-TFA
Signed-off-by:
Thomas Lamprecht
<t.lamprecht@proxmox.com>
commit
|
commitdiff
|
tree
2020-04-25
Thomas Lamprecht
bump version to 6.0-7
Signed-off-by:
Thomas Lamprecht
<t.lamprecht@proxmox.com>
commit
|
commitdiff
|
tree
2020-04-25
Thomas Lamprecht
domains: dry-run: adapt log messages and improve variable...
Signed-off-by:
Thomas Lamprecht
<t.lamprecht@proxmox.com>
commit
|
commitdiff
|
tree
2020-04-25
Thomas Lamprecht
parse_sync_opts: code cleanup
Signed-off-by:
Thomas Lamprecht
<t.lamprecht@proxmox.com>
commit
|
commitdiff
|
tree
2020-04-25
Dominik Csapak
domain sync: add 'dry-run' parameter
commit
|
commitdiff
|
tree
2020-04-25
Dominik Csapak
auth ldap/ad: introduce connection 'mode'
commit
|
commitdiff
|
tree
2020-04-25
Dominik Csapak
domain sync: make options actually required
commit
|
commitdiff
|
tree
2020-04-18
Dominik Csapak
auth ldap/ad: make password a parameter for the api
Signed-off-by:
Thomas Lamprecht
<t.lamprecht@proxmox.com>
commit
|
commitdiff
|
tree
2020-04-18
Thomas Lamprecht
api/domain: add on add/update/delete hooks
Signed-off-by:
Thomas Lamprecht
<t.lamprecht@proxmox.com>
commit
|
commitdiff
|
tree
2020-04-15
Thomas Lamprecht
token create: return also full token id for convenience
Signed-off-by:
Thomas Lamprecht
<t.lamprecht@proxmox.com>
commit
|
commitdiff
|
tree
2020-04-15
Thomas Lamprecht
buildsys: fix getting the build commit
Signed-off-by:
Thomas Lamprecht
<t.lamprecht@proxmox.com>
commit
|
commitdiff
|
tree
2020-04-15
Thomas Lamprecht
token: avoid undef warning if no tokens are configured
Signed-off-by:
Thomas Lamprecht
<t.lamprecht@proxmox.com>
commit
|
commitdiff
|
tree
2020-04-06
Dominik Csapak
auth ad: add sync-defaults-options
commit
|
commitdiff
|
tree
2020-03-21
Thomas Lamprecht
d/control: bump versioned to libpve-common-perl
Signed-off-by:
Thomas Lamprecht
<t.lamprecht@proxmox.com>
commit
|
commitdiff
|
tree
2020-03-21
Thomas Lamprecht
split and sort some module use
Signed-off-by:
Thomas Lamprecht
<t.lamprecht@proxmox.com>
commit
|
commitdiff
|
tree
2020-03-21
Thomas Lamprecht
realm: add default-sync-options to config
Signed-off-by:
Thomas Lamprecht
<t.lamprecht@proxmox.com>
commit
|
commitdiff
|
tree
2020-03-21
Thomas Lamprecht
api: realm sync: move out group and user update to...
Signed-off-by:
Thomas Lamprecht
<t.lamprecht@proxmox.com>
commit
|
commitdiff
|
tree
2020-03-21
Thomas Lamprecht
api: realm sync: use auth-realm-sync as worker id
Signed-off-by:
Thomas Lamprecht
<t.lamprecht@proxmox.com>
commit
|
commitdiff
|
tree
2020-03-21
Thomas Lamprecht
api: realm sync: cleanup code and refactor
Signed-off-by:
Thomas Lamprecht
<t.lamprecht@proxmox.com>
commit
|
commitdiff
|
tree
2020-03-21
Dominik Csapak
do not modify ACLs/Groups for missing users
commit
|
commitdiff
|
tree
2020-03-21
Dominik Csapak
api: domains: add user/group sync API enpoint
commit
|
commitdiff
|
tree
2020-03-21
Dominik Csapak
Auth/AD: make PVE::Auth::AD a subclass of PVE::Auth...
commit
|
commitdiff
|
tree
2020-03-21
Dominik Csapak
Auth/LDAP: add get_{users, groups} subs for syncing
commit
|
commitdiff
|
tree
2020-03-21
Dominik Csapak
Auth/LDAP: add necessary options for syncing
Signed-off-by:
Thomas Lamprecht
<t.lamprecht@proxmox.com>
commit
|
commitdiff
|
tree
2020-03-07
Thomas Lamprecht
d/control: bump versioned dependency to pve-common
Signed-off-by:
Thomas Lamprecht
<t.lamprecht@proxmox.com>
commit
|
commitdiff
|
tree
2020-03-07
Dominik Csapak
Auth/LDAP: refactor out 'connect_and_bind'
commit
|
commitdiff
|
tree
2020-03-07
Dominik Csapak
API2/Domains.pm: document 'type' return value
commit
|
commitdiff
|
tree
2020-03-07
Dominik Csapak
API2/Domains.pm: fix whitespace errors
commit
|
commitdiff
|
tree
2020-03-07
Dominik Csapak
add realm commands to pveum
commit
|
commitdiff
|
tree
2020-03-07
Dominik Csapak
use PVE::LDAP module instead of useing Net::LDAP directly
commit
|
commitdiff
|
tree
2020-01-31
Dominik Csapak
fix #2575: die when trying to edit built-in roles
commit
|
commitdiff
|
tree
2020-01-29
Thomas Lamprecht
bump version to 6.0-6
Signed-off-by:
Thomas Lamprecht
<t.lamprecht@proxmox.com>
commit
|
commitdiff
|
tree
2020-01-29
Thomas Lamprecht
d/control: bump versioned dependency on pve-common
Signed-off-by:
Thomas Lamprecht
<t.lamprecht@proxmox.com>
commit
|
commitdiff
|
tree
2020-01-29
Thomas Lamprecht
d/control: change homepage link to https
Signed-off-by:
Thomas Lamprecht
<t.lamprecht@proxmox.com>
commit
|
commitdiff
|
tree
2020-01-29
Fabian Grünbichler
user.cfg: skip inexisting roles when parsing ACLs
commit
|
commitdiff
|
tree
2020-01-29
Fabian Grünbichler
pveum: add permissions sub-commands
commit
|
commitdiff
|
tree
2020-01-29
Thomas Lamprecht
pveum token: rename 'update' subcommand to 'modify...
Signed-off-by:
Thomas Lamprecht
<t.lamprecht@proxmox.com>
commit
|
commitdiff
|
tree
2020-01-29
Fabian Grünbichler
pveum: add 'pveum user token add/update/remove/list'
commit
|
commitdiff
|
tree
2020-01-29
Fabian Grünbichler
tests: unify config file naming
commit
|
commitdiff
|
tree
2020-01-29
Fabian Grünbichler
test: add token-related tests
commit
|
commitdiff
|
tree
2020-01-29
Fabian Grünbichler
API: add 'permissions' API endpoint
commit
|
commitdiff
|
tree
2020-01-29
Fabian Grünbichler
roles()/permissions(): also return propagate flag
commit
|
commitdiff
|
tree
2020-01-29
Fabian Grünbichler
api: disallow some paths for API tokens
commit
|
commitdiff
|
tree
2020-01-29
Fabian Grünbichler
API token: implement permission checks
commit
|
commitdiff
|
tree
2020-01-29
Fabian Grünbichler
API: include API tokens in ACL API endpoints
commit
|
commitdiff
|
tree
2020-01-29
Thomas Lamprecht
api/users: mark tokens and groups as optional in return...
Signed-off-by:
Thomas Lamprecht
<t.lamprecht@proxmox.com>
commit
|
commitdiff
|
tree
2020-01-29
Fabian Grünbichler
API: add group and token info to user index
commit
|
commitdiff
|
tree
2020-01-29
Thomas Lamprecht
api: document default of token expiration date
Signed-off-by:
Thomas Lamprecht
<t.lamprecht@proxmox.com>
commit
|
commitdiff
|
tree
2020-01-29
Fabian Grünbichler
API: add API token API endpoints
commit
|
commitdiff
|
tree
2020-01-28
Thomas Lamprecht
d/control: bump versioned dependencies on pve-cluster
Signed-off-by:
Thomas Lamprecht
<t.lamprecht@proxmox.com>
commit
|
commitdiff
|
tree
2020-01-28
Fabian Grünbichler
API token: add verification method
commit
|
commitdiff
|
tree
2020-01-28
Fabian Grünbichler
API token: add (shadow) TokenConfig
commit
|
commitdiff
|
tree
2020-01-28
Fabian Grünbichler
API token: add check_token_exist API helper
commit
|
commitdiff
|
tree
2020-01-28
Fabian Grünbichler
API token: add REs, helpers, parsing + writing
commit
|
commitdiff
|
tree
2020-01-28
Fabian Grünbichler
API: add group members to group index
commit
|
commitdiff
|
tree
2020-01-27
Fabian Grünbichler
test: add parser/writer tests
commit
|
commitdiff
|
tree
2020-01-27
Fabian Grünbichler
fix typo
commit
|
commitdiff
|
tree
2020-01-27
Fabian Grünbichler
test: run at build time
commit
|
commitdiff
|
tree
2020-01-14
Fabian Grünbichler
refactor acl transformation code
commit
|
commitdiff
|
tree
2020-01-14
Fabian Grünbichler
auth: pull username REs into variables
commit
|
commitdiff
|
tree
2020-01-14
Fabian Grünbichler
rpcenv: drop unused roles()
commit
|
commitdiff
|
tree
2019-12-13
Thomas Lamprecht
grammar fix: s/does not exists/does not exist/g
Signed-off-by:
Thomas Lamprecht
<t.lamprecht@proxmox.com>
commit
|
commitdiff
|
tree
2019-11-26
Thomas Lamprecht
bump version to 6.0-5
Signed-off-by:
Thomas Lamprecht
<t.lamprecht@proxmox.com>
commit
|
commitdiff
|
tree
2019-11-26
Alexandre Derumier
add SDN.Allocate && SDN.Audit privileges
commit
|
commitdiff
|
tree
2019-11-23
Fabian Grünbichler
access-control: remove check_permissions/permission
commit
|
commitdiff
|
tree
2019-11-23
Fabian Grünbichler
pveum: add list commands
commit
|
commitdiff
|
tree
2019-11-23
Fabian Grünbichler
user.cfg: sort group and pool members, role privs
commit
|
commitdiff
|
tree
2019-11-23
Fabian Grünbichler
user.cfg: ensure propagate flag is 1/0 when parsing
commit
|
commitdiff
|
tree
2019-11-18
Fabian Grünbichler
bump version to 6.0-4
Signed-off-by:
Thomas Lamprecht
<t.lamprecht@proxmox.com>
commit
|
commitdiff
|
tree
2019-11-18
Fabian Grünbichler
d/control: (build-)depend on libpve-cluster-perl
commit
|
commitdiff
|
tree
2019-11-18
Fabian Grünbichler
use already parsed u2f property string
commit
|
commitdiff
|
tree
2019-11-18
Fabian Grünbichler
use PVE::DataCenterConfig
commit
|
commitdiff
|
tree
2019-11-14
Fabian Grünbichler
API: fix calls to raise_param_exc
commit
|
commitdiff
|
tree
2019-11-08
Fabian Grünbichler
d/control: correctly set Architecture field
commit
|
commitdiff
|
tree
2019-11-08
Fabian Grünbichler
ticket: use clinfo to get cluster name
commit
|
commitdiff
|
tree
2019-11-08
Fabian Grünbichler
pveum: don't unconditionally create auth key
commit
|
commitdiff
|
tree
2019-11-08
Fabian Grünbichler
pveum: cleanup outdated use statements
commit
|
commitdiff
|
tree
2019-11-08
Fabian Grünbichler
d/control: remove outdated dependencies
commit
|
commitdiff
|
tree
next